Henry recorded the number of miles he biked each day for a week. His miles were 25, 40,35, 25, 40, 60, and 75,Enter the data into the statistics calculator,What is the standard deviation of the miles Henry biked to the nearest tenth?

Accepted Solution

A:
Answer:SD = 17.1 milesStep-by-step explanation:In order to find the SD we have to calculate mean firstSo,[tex]Mean = \frac{sum}{no.\ of\ items} \\=\frac{25+40+35+25+40+60+75}{7}\\ =\frac{300}{7}\\ =42.86[/tex]Now mean will be subtracted from each value and the answers will be squaredSo,X            X-mean          (X-mean)^225           -17.86            318.979640            -2.86             8.179635             -7.86            61.779625            -17.86            318.979640             -2.86             8.179660             17.14             293.779675              32.14           1032.9796So,Sum of squares = 2042.8572As SD is the square root of varianceso,Variance = Sum of squares / number of data values=2042.8572/7=291.84Hence,[tex]SD = \sqrt{Variance} =\sqrt{291.84} \\=17.083\\to\ the\ nearest\ tenth\\SD=17.1\ miles[/tex]   ..
